To me, the operative word is "physical." I like seeing our players jacked up for a big game and playing with emotion; however, if a team relies on emotion, they are setting themselves up for mishandling adversity. I'd rather see emotion in the stands, to be honest.

When a team is "physical," the OL wears blood on their jerseys, the QB loves getting knocked down after getting the pass off, a RB gets stronger in the fourth quarter, and WRs fight for jump balls instead of flopping for the pass interference call. Chizik talks about coaching the team to be "physical" and that gets me excited for this season.
